Is this a scam? |
Posted by: brucem - 18-02-2025, 06:50 AM - Forum: PressF1
- Replies (8)
|
 |
Last night I was about to start my backup when there were several pings and messages in the bottom right corner of the screen. They said that I had been hacked, had several viruses (3, 5 or 7), that my computer subscription to Norton, and to McAfee had expired, and wanting me to pay them. I have not used McAfee for at least 10 years, and Norton is on auto payment. I scanned using Malwarebytes, and Norton: both were clear.
A message has just popped up telling me that McAfee payment has failed!
Th originating site is: "cupf1v0hubcc73bffrhg.mergechainsolutions.co.in"
How do I get rid of this?

Chrome mmrtb.com redirect |
Posted by: Excalibur - 15-02-2025, 10:00 PM - Forum: PressF1
- Replies (7)
|
 |
Having trouble getting rid of mmrtb.com. I believe its called a browser redirect. Lost a few hours chasing this over some weeks already, but it keeps coming back.
Defender overheats CPU so I've been reluctant to complete a full scan. Online ESET didn't find anything either as did Malwarebytes.
Deleted all extensions.
Is Spyhunter safe enough? It has a free trial.
Scanned registry for mmrtb: nothing.
Searched "This PC" :nothing
Thanks.
Chrome is up to date
Version 133.0.6943.99 (Official Build) (64-bit)
Windows 10 22h2
